A church cross shot down by shelling

26.11.2014, 09:30

On the night of November 24-25, Kuibyshev district of Donetsk suffered from a shell attack. The photos depicting the consequences of artillery shelling were published on social networks.

The shelling demolished the dome of St. Peter and Paul Church,broke windows, damaged tram rails in Kuibyshev street. The service stationlocated across the road from the church was almost completely destroyed.

“The shelling started at night, almost immediately in our neighborhood the lights and heating were turned off. However, they were turned on in the morning. Explosions rumbled for several hours, it seemed they were likely to hit in our five-story building. We could only pray. It was very scary,I cannot get over,” said HalynaYakivna, a pensioner who lives in a house near the church,as reported by UNIAN religion.
